The Dark Tower.
It was on, i had nothing else to do, so...
Jesus, miss the mark much? And I'm not talking in the "way to ignore the books guys" kinda way, but in a "basic movie making" way. The main thing is you want to save the universe. Shouldn't that, you know, play a part in the actual story? Seriously, because they paid so little attention to what should have been a reasonably significant detail, the level of "peril" was basically zero. What happens if we fail? fuck knows, but it sounds important, so lets go.
Main bad guy can kill a motherfucker just by telling him to stop breathing. He can catch bullets. He can burn dudes. How is he not pretty much in charge of anything already? Especially given the basic life on "midworld" And who, or what the fuck were them rat things? Why did they need to be rats in masks? The fuck?
The Gunslinger? He's basically a fucking superhero when he needs to be. But at other times? And what a waste of the whole coming to New York thing. How did the 2nd bullet catch up to the first one?
Seriously, this movie is shit. Avoid.

Saw a bunch of films on the plane
Justice League. Quite good action, Gal is hawt, some different characters which was good. Ben's attempts at humour were OK but Cavill's part and the dialogue in general are not as good as the marvel films. 3.5 resurrected Supermen out of 5 Wonder woman's lassos
The world's greatest showman. I enjoyed the film, had a Moulin Rouge type feel to it, good story (however it was embellished from the real thing). 4.5 bearded ladies out of 5 top hats
Jumanji. A bit of light fun, I liked the video game avatar spin on the old version. The kickass girl was hawt, Jack Black was hilarious and Kevin Hart wasn't too irritating. 4 donated ataris out of 5 jaguar eyes
The Wonder. Nicely written zero blood count feel good film. I liked the way they filled out each character's story away from their connection to Auggie, and the path to success of Auggie was just bumpy enough to make the ride satisfying with all parties pretty happy in the end. 4 space helmets out of 5 camera obscuras
